原文:Netty 实现HTTP文件服务器

一,需求 文件服务器使用HTTP协议对外提供服务。用户通过浏览器访问文件服务器,首先对URL进行检查,若失败返回 错误 若通过校验,以链接的方式打开当前目录,每个目录或文件都以超链接的形式展现,可递归访问,并下载文件。 二,关键实现代码 文件服务器启动类 需要添加的通道处理器如下: HttpRequestDecoder Decodes link ByteBuf s into link HttpRe ...

2016-04-07 17:11 8 20885 推荐指数:

查看详情

netty系列之:搭建HTTP上传文件服务器

目录 简介 GET方法上传数据 POST方法上传数据 POST方法上传文件 总结 简介 上一篇的文章中,我们讲到了如何从HTTP服务器中下载文件,和搭建下载文件服务器应该注意的问题,使用的GET方法。本文将会讨论一下常用的向服务器提交数据 ...

Mon Sep 06 20:56:00 CST 2021 1 469
ubuntu下搭建http文件服务器

1. 安装必要的软件 $ sudo apt-get install apache2 php libapache2-mod-php -y 2. 按需配置/etc/php/<php version>/apache2/php.ini 3. 重新启动服务 $ sudo /etc ...

Sat Apr 11 07:41:00 CST 2020 0 1995
Linux搭建简单的http文件服务器

Ubuntu 18.04.2 LTS下重启、停止、启动apache服务的命令:/etc/init.d/apache2 restart[ ok ] Restarting apache2 (via systemctl): apache2.service./etc/init.d/apache2 stop ...

Tue Oct 08 04:48:00 CST 2019 0 945
使用Netty实现HTTP服务器

关键字:使用Netty实现HTTP服务器,使用Netty实现httpserver,Netty Http server Netty是一个异步事件驱动的网络应用程序框架用于快速开发可维护的高性能协议服务器和客户端。Netty经过精心设计,具有丰富的协议,如FTP,SMTP,HTTP以及各种二进制 ...

Sat Nov 17 02:07:00 CST 2018 4 14069
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M